mangerlahn / Latest

A small utility app for macOS that makes sure you know about all the latest updates to the apps you use.
https://max.codes/latest
GNU General Public License v3.0
2.86k stars 81 forks source link

Synology Drive has two versions numbers resulting in available update showing which actually is the same version #317

Open foss- opened 7 months ago

foss- commented 7 months ago

Synology, the masters of chaos, use some really strange versioning for their Synology Drive Client:

App > About shows 3.4.0-15724 (latest version as per https://www.synology.com/de-de/releaseNote/SynologyDriveClient) but the same app reports as 7.4.0 in finder

This mess is obviously not the fault of Latest, but not sure if there is a way to prevent the same app showing as available update with 7.4.0, while 7.4.0 aka 3.4.0 is installed 🤦

Sample Download link for Synology Drive Client: https://global.synologydownload.com/download/Utility/SynologyDriveClient/3.4.0-15724/Mac/Installer/synology-drive-client-15724.dmg?model=DS713%2B&bays=2&dsm_version=7.1.1&build_number=42962

mangerlahn commented 6 months ago

Thanks for the report. For me, the app shows as current, because the bundle version is identical (15724). If that matches, Latest should not mark the app as updatable.

foss- commented 6 months ago

How would this differ for us since we are both on build 15724?

1
foss- commented 6 months ago

Persisting in Version 0.10.2 (1183) and Version 0.10.3 (1190)

barrymieny commented 1 month ago

I'm seeing the same:

image